The Geto-Dacian Fortress of Buneşti, located in the commune of Buneşti-Avereşti in Vaslui County, is a site worth discovering for history and culture enthusiasts. This archaeological site dates back to antiquity, serving as an important Geto-Dacian center. The surrounding landscape, with gentle hills and vast fields, adds a unique charm to the visit.
On-site, you can observe the ruins of fortifications built from stone and earth, providing a clear picture of the construction techniques used by our ancestors. The fortress served not only as a defense point but also as a social and economic center for local communities. Additionally, traces of dwellings and other structures suggest an active life during those times.
